摘要
Five samples of weathered basement and forty-four samples of shales and siltstones from the Mesozoic sequence of Andøya, have been analysed mineralogically and geochemically. Mineralogical studies have been performed by X-ray diffraction analysis. Si, Ti, Al, Fe, Mn, Mg, Ca, K, P, Cr, V, Rb, Sr, Zn, Ni, Ba, Zr and S have been determined by X-ray fluorescence (XRF), while Na, Th, Sc, Cs, Co have been determined by instrumental neutron activation analysis (INAA). Organic carbon was determined by a gravimetric combustion method. The Mesozoic sediments on Andøya are mainly made up of weathering products from the Fiskenes granite, but with an increasing influx of more gabbroic weathering products in the youngest beds. The mineralogical and geochemical variations in the sediments mainly reflect variations in source rock composition. © 1979.
